JFFS' (Journaling Flash File System) was a file system for use in the Linux operating system for flash memory devices. It was superceded by JFFS2.

JFFS treats the memory device as a circular log, writing to sections of it in order until space runs out and garbage-collection needs to be done, to deal with the characteristic of flash memory that erasing a section of memory for rewriting is a slow process which can only be done a limited number of times before the device wears out.
